comparemela.com

Top Locations Tagged with Automotive Service In 17527

Automotive Service In 17527 in United States - 17527/Automotive-service near Lancaster

1). Xtreme Intent Racing

2). YoshiBuilt

3). NAPA Auto Parts Automotive Of York

4). Andrews Auto

5). Miller's Service Center

6). Waltz Service

vimarsana © 2020. All Rights Reserved.